> I would like to use geoServer to harvest WMS layers from an other server
> (ncWMS from University of Reading, specialized in netCDF format).
> The problem is that in my get map request from Open Layers, I need to
> precise a time parameter.

> So, is there a way to integrate the TIME parameter or is is really
> impossible?
>
Depends... if you are interested in writing java code it's possible,
otherwise impossible :-)
Ah, GeoServer 2.4.0 can serve netcdf data directly if you install the
netcdf community
module, and your netCDF files are CF compliant
http://ares.opengeo.org/geoserver/2.4.x/community-latest/geoserver-2.4-SNAPSHOT-netcdf-plugin.zip
